When it comes to building today's complex SoCs, designers are constantly challenged to do more: higher performance, increased functionality, more flexibility and modularity… the list goes on. Responding to these challenges requires the choice of an embedded processor that will maximize performance while reducing die area and costs.
In today's chip designs, analog IP also plays an increasing role in reducing overall system cost and maximizing return on investment by enabling convergence of all system peripherals into a single chip. What not long ago was a large board design is today embedded into one chip, and analog IP is critical for integration success.
